Fernando Cámara is a scholar working on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Geophysics and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Fernando Cámara has authored 207 papers receiving a total of 2.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 135 papers in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, 76 papers in Geophysics and 73 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Fernando Cámara's work include Crystal Structures and Properties (135 papers), Geological and Geochemical Analysis (53 papers) and Chemical Synthesis and Characterization (46 papers). Fernando Cámara is often cited by papers focused on Crystal Structures and Properties (135 papers), Geological and Geochemical Analysis (53 papers) and Chemical Synthesis and Characterization (46 papers). Fernando Cámara collaborates with scholars based in Italy, Canada and Russia. Fernando Cámara's co-authors include Elena Sokolova, F. C. Hawthorne, M. C. Domeneghetti, Roberta Oberti, Luisa Ottolini, Giancarlο Della Ventura, Fabrizio Nestola, Y. A. Abdu, Matteo Alvaro and M. Tribaudino and has published in prestigious journals such as Geochimica et Cosmochimica Acta, Earth and Planetary Science Letters and Cement and Concrete Research.
